Tools you will need:
• 17mm Wrench [ Ссылка ]
• 10mm Socket [ Ссылка ]
• 12mm Socket [ Ссылка ]
• 22mm Socket [ Ссылка ]
• 24mm Socket
• Strut Spring Compression Tool
• Large Locking Pliers
• 1/2 Inch Impact Gun [ Ссылка ]
• 1/2 Inch Breaker Bar [ Ссылка ]
• Ratchet [ Ссылка ]
• Socket Driver
• Torque Wrench [ Ссылка ]
• Marker / Writing Utensil
• 6mm Allen Wrench [ Ссылка ]
• Floor Jack [ Ссылка ]
• Jack Stands [ Ссылка ]
• Wheel Chocks
